Columns checkpoint_write_time and checkpoint_sync_time record the total amount of time (in milliseconds) the checkpoint process has spent writing and syncing to disk. The table pg_database contains a row for every database in the cluster, including the three that come out of the box (postgres, template0, and template1). The column heap_blks_read represents the number of disk blocks read for this table, and heap_blks_hit represents the buffer blocks read from memory on this table. Blks_read shows the number of blocks this database read from disk, while blks_hit shows the number of blocks that were found in PostgreSQLs buffer cache (represented by the shared_buffers parameter). The background writer is a separate process that writes dirty buffers to disk, which ideally reduces the amount of work the checkpointer needs to do. Tup_returned is the number of rows returned in the database, which is the number of rows read by sequential scans if from a table, or the number of index entries returned when from an index. The system catalogs are the place where a relational database management system stores schema metadata, such as information about tables and columns, and internal bookkeeping information. The most important columns are pid, which matches the pid from pg_stat_activity, relation which matches the OID from pg_class, mode showing the name of the lock mode held, and granted which states whether or not the lock in question has been granted. Tup_fetched is the number of rows fetched in the database, meaning they were a result of bitmap scans, which is the number of table rows fetched by bitmap scans if from a table, or table rows fetched by simple index scans if using an index. The columns checkpoints_timed and checkpoints_req show the number of scheduled checkpoints occur (timed) and the number of requested checkpoints (also referred to as forced). The pg_stat_activity view shows a row for every connection to the database, and some basic information about it. If the query is waiting on another to release locks, wait_event_type contains some information on what kind of wait event it is, and the column wait_event will show the wait event name.
